Global Shapers Community bureau opened in Baku

Baku, April 10 (AzerTAc). An official opening ceremony of the Baku bureau of the World Economic Forum`s Global Shapers Community was held Monday here. The World Economic Forum has approved the nomination of Vusal Mamamdov for the formation of local network in Baku. Addressing the event, Nizami Piriyev, chairman of the Azerbaijani representation of the European Economic Chamber of Trade, Commerce and Industry, said that the formation of the new network in Baku was one of the important events for young businessmen operating in Azerbaijan. Community manager Melih Nurnuel said the program aimed to further increase opportunities of youngsters. “Youth cannot be sufficiently represented in the world economy and world policy. We want youths to be involved in the solution of several problems. The Global Shapers Community has networks in 145 cities of the world. Baku is among them.” Curator of the Baku bureau Vusal Mammadov said they aimed to provide the networking of young leaders from different spheres. “Youths in the local network will have the opportunity to attend the world economic forum directly. As a local network, we aim to develop the Azerbaijani youths.”
